Research Postpartum RN Job Trends in Tomball

If you’re a Postpartum Registered Nurse curious about Travel job trends in Tomball, TX,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 4 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$1,399 and a range from $1,331 to $1,467 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.

Positions were located in key zip codes, including 77375.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led Postpartum Registered Nurses in Tomball’s thriving healthcare landscape. What Types of Work and Facilities Can Postpartum Registered Nurses Expect in Tomball, TX?

As a Registered Nurse specializing in postpartum care, you can expect a diverse and fulfilling work environment in Tomball, Texas, particularly within the area’s well-established healthcare facilities such as Tomball Regional Medical Center. Here, postpartum nurses play a crucial role in supporting new mothers and their infants in the immediate days following childbirth, ensuring a smooth recovery and nurturing the mother-baby bond. Opportunities may include providing education on breastfeeding, infant care, and postpartum recovery, as well as monitoring vital signs and assisting with any complications that may arise. In addition to hospital settings, you may also find positions in community health programs, outpatient clinics, and home health services, allowing for a robust career with the ability to make a significant impact on families within the community.
